I imagine it’ll depend on the size of the organization. We have around 900 users in our domain. I’ve got the max log size on our DCs set to 2GB, and that captures about 9 days of entries.
That said, I don’t have a confident recommendation. I really don’t know what’s standard practice. I just wanted to have them retain a little better than a week in case we needed to go back a bit, and without having to pore through VM backups to get the info.

This is a pain as far as the overlap between “new” and “old” areas for what is essentially the same settings. The Windows Firewall has a lot of these issues.
So, here’s the thing, if the current “old” area settings are functioning as expected then tweak those. Don’t remove them after setting up the “new” area settings. That’s probably going to lead to grief with no way out but a restore.
So, update the current settings.
